Aon offers new childcare service on benefits platform

Aon will partner with companiions — an employe benefit  company that provides in-person childcare and help with eldercare, often at short notice. 

This will be available on its flexible benefits platform and available to employers to offer to their staff. 

Aon says this new arrangement is designed to address the challenges employees face balancing work with caregiving responsibilities. It points to figures from Carers UK showing 7.7m workers are jugging paid employment with unpaid care. Aon says that without adequate support this can lead to absenteeism and lead to some leaving the workforce altogether — further exacerbating retention and recruitment problems across many sectors.  

It points to figures showing that attrition and absenteeism costs UK businesses around £18bn annually, while in 2022, 54,000 women left the UK workforce due to caregiving responsibilities.

Aon principal consultant Joe Broadest says: “Many home workers’ daily processes involve caring responsibilities, which means they may find it difficult to return to the office as work styles have changed since the pandemic.The new service, companiions, helps employees by providing tailored family-friendly care provision. This has already been used successfully, particularly in pressured sectors such as legal and financial services where people need to be back in the office – sometimes at short notice or for unsociable hours.”

He says companiions helps employees to manage the process, supporting work-life balance and wellbeing.”

Lisa Robinson, founder and CEO of companiions, adds: “Companiions provides employees with access to in-person, on-demand childcare, everyday assistance, and eldercare, tailored to employee’s circumstance and situation. In doing so, organisations can create a supportive and healthy work environment that leads to reduced attrition rates and sick days, but also fosters diversity and inclusion, enabling employees to thrive regardless of caregiving responsibilities.

“We believe that a successful business starts with a thriving workforce. Work-life balance is a fundamental pillar of employee wellbeing. The platform is a game-changer for employees and employers, offering tailored support while delivering measurable results for businesses.”
